Commercial REIT Broadstone Net Lease prices IPO at $17 low end

BNL

Broadstone Net Lease, a single-tenant commercial net lease REIT with 633 properties in the US and Canada, raised $570 million by offering 33.5 million shares at $17, the low end of the range of $17 to $19.
